AJ Pritchard to join Lauren Steadman for ‘relaxing’ holiday

AJ Pritchard is planning a "relaxing" trip to see Lauren Steadman in Lanzarote.
The ‘Strictly Come Dancing’ professional has remained close to his celebrity partner on last year’s series of the BBC dance show, and is even set to join the Paralympian on the Spanish island, where she is going to be training for a number of weeks.
Speaking to Express.co.uk, he said: "I will support Lauren.
"Great thing is, she’s training in Lanzarote for eight weeks so I thought I can fit a holiday in there.
"I’m not going to train with her though! It will be relaxing."
The pair – who made the semi-final on the BBC One ballroom and Latin contest – have been working hard again on the ‘Strictly Come Dancing Live Tour’.
The 24-year-old choreographer said: "It’s been pretty good.
"We have so much fun together and we get to do our two favourite dances on the show."
And Lauren – who was born without the lower part of her right arm – is likely to be supporting her dance partner when he’s on the road with his own show, ‘Get On The Floor’, which starts in March, but she might not hit the stage with AJ because it’s around the same time she will be training for her competitions.
He said: "My tour begins in March and hopefully Lauren can come and watch it, but she may be training too hard."
AJ previously opened up about his special bond with Lauren, and hinted anything could happen "in the future" with regards to a relationship between the pair.
He admitted: "I am very protective of Lauren because we have worked so close together.
"There are different things that she will talk about in training that she would never talk about on camera.
"It’s for that reason that we have grown so close together and we will be friends for life and who knows in the future… You never know what is going to happen."
